Citizens and Soldiers in the Debate on the Law about Voluntary Military Service in Democratic Argentina

This article aims to conceptions of citizen and soldier presented in the parliamentary debate on the law about voluntary military service. It analyses: 1) the projects contributing to the development of a broad parliamentary consensus; (2) the recognition of demands of the citizens against the compulsory military service; (3) comparisons between 1901-1994 military service bills; (4) the influence of the experience of State terrorism in the last dictatorship in the protection of the human rights of the soldier; and 5) the definition of citizens who may be volunteer soldiers and those exempted from conscription in exceptional circumstances. Este artículo tiene por objeto las concepciones de ciudadano y soldado presentadas en el debate parlamentario sobre la Ley de Servicio Militar Voluntario. Comprende: 1) los proyectos que contribuyeron a la elaboración de un amplio consenso parlamentario; 2) el reconocimiento de demandas de los ciudadanos contra el servicio militar obligatorio; 3) las comparaciones entre los proyectos de ley de servicio militar de 1901 y 1994; 4) la influencia de la experiencia del terrorismo de Estado en la última dictadura en el resguardo de los derechos humanos del soldado; 5) y la definición de los ciudadanos que pueden ser soldados voluntarios y aquellos exceptuados de la conscripción en circunstancias excepcionales.
